Cambridge United top scorer Tom Elliot and fellow frontman Liam Hughes have both extended their contracts until the summer of 2015.
Former Stockport striker Elliot has found the back of the net 13 times in 23 league appearances for the U's this season.
Having only signed a two-year deal last summer, the 23-year old has shown his commitment to the club by extending his stay with more than a year left to run.
"He's the biggest asset this football club has," U's head coach Richard Money told BBC Radio Cambridgeshire.
"It means we won't be in a position next January where the vultures are circling. He wants to stay and be part of what we're doing.
"We want to become the Blue Square Bet Premier equivalent of Everton, in that we compete with limited resources, but play in a way that gives you a chance to compete."
Meanwhile, Money has also added Charlton goalkeeper Nick Pope to his squad on a one-month loan deal.
The 20-year old has not yet made a first-team appearance for the Addicks since joining two seasons ago, but is highly rated by the staff at the Valley.
Pope will be eligible for the game against Woking on Saturday.
